8,639,382 (eight million six hundred thirty-nine thousand three hundred eighty-two) is an even 7-digit number. It is a composite number with 16 divisors, and factors as 2 × 3 × 67 × 21,491. Its proper divisors sum to 8,898,090,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x83D396.
